On August 13, 1990, this brilliant son of Jamaica made his entrance on life’s stage as an agent of change for this troubled state. Kemar Daswell is a creative and vibrant youth whose role on earth is to create positive change through the legacy he’s developing.
His mind and creative entrepreneurial talent were nurtured and honed at his alma maters, Kingston College, the Pre-University at UWI Mona and the Media Programme at Northern Caribbean University.
At 17 years old, this remarkable youngster conceptualized and created the events planning company, ‘D'Events’, which is now among the fore-runners of its industry.
‘D’Events’ has been instrumental in the creation and execution of many projects including: hosting Caribbean Airlines Pixie Du Coudray on her visit to Jamaica (its biggest achievement yet.), sponsoring events such as UBER : BOLD Fashion Edition (June 2009), Solstice (Nov. 2009), Amani Kode (Dec 2009), POSHE Trunk Show (Dec 2009), HU$TLIN FOR HAITI (Jan. 2010).
Since its inception ‘D’Events has broadened its reach to, in association with Axes Media,and has become a Public Relations (PR) Mecca as well; handling PR for such business/entertainment interests as ‘Chekkazz Dancers’, ‘White Out Dancers’, ‘Music for Life (Lawman Lynch Foundations Charity Concert)’, and still in talk with many others who are interested in working with him.
Kemar’s creation, ‘D’Eevents’, has also been instrumental in his forming relations with figures such as,Heike Wollenweber, Tara Playfair Scott, Carleen Samuels, Jay Will, Dominique Simone Davis and other entertainment insiders.
Kemar is also a freelance writer for mplsdancehall.com and his work has been seen in the local publications as well as other websites that have taken a liking to his writing styles. He has been the booking agent and media contact for DJ Solar Dre of Solar Sound and others. His articles have also een featured on Jahkno.com and TuffChin.com and published in the newly released EFrenzy Newspaper for starters.
